CVE-2021-21503: OS Command Injection

First published: Mon Mar 08 2021(Updated: )

PowerScale OneFS 8.1.2,8.2.2 and 9.1.0 contains an improper input sanitization issue in a command. The Compadmin user could potentially exploit this vulnerability, leading to potential privileges escalation.
